Responsibilities
  • Leads and participates in system-level trades to ensure the vehicle design meets all physical, electrical, mechanical, and environmental requirements while accommodating the required payload, power, propulsion, thermal, communications, and attitude control system requirements
  • Perform electrical system architecture, design and analysis
  • Conduct advanced design power estimation to develop preliminary power estimates to support advanced design proposals, prototyping efforts, trade studies, etc.
  • Perform estimation, calculation, and develop methods of measurement for verification of power requirements for LRUs, components, assemblies, and complete systems.
  • Develop the analysis methods and tools for power management
  • Estimate, calculate, and verify mass properties of LRUs, components, assemblies, and complete systems in support of trade studies and drawing/component release
  • Manage/perform testing of aircraft wiring harness including bonding and grounding
  • Work with the broader engineering team to conduct multi-disciplinary trade studies to guide through design decisions
  • Generate and maintain power reports to key stakeholders of various cross-functional teams
  • Develop, support, and execute test plans to verify power properties (voltage drops, current distribution, on/off power timing, power quality, etc.)
  • Track, maintain, and own power distribution inside a database

Supernal specializes in developing an electric vertical take-off and landing (eVTOL) vehicle and a scalable, electrified, clean-energy ecosystem for Advanced Air Mobility, leveraging Hyundai Motor Group's automotive manufacturing expertise. The main technologies involved include eVTOL vehicle design and development, as well as ecosystem integration for Advanced Air Mobility.
